What does Deuteronomy 14:27 mean?
Deuteronomy 14:27 is a verse in the book of Deuteronomy, in the Old Testament. In the original Hebrew, key words include לֵוִיִּי (Lêvîyîy), שַׁעַר (shaʻar), עָזַב (ʻâzab). It connects to 11 cross-referenced passages elsewhere in Scripture.
